Powershell Remoting是一种在远程计算机上执行命令和脚本的技术。通过Powershell Remoting,可以方便地在远程计算机上运行7za.exe,实现文件的压缩和解压缩功能。
要通过Powershell Remoting运行7za.exe,可以按照以下步骤进行操作:
Enable-PSRemoting -Force
Test-WSMan -ComputerName 目标计算机名称
如果连接成功,将显示"Test-WSMan"命令的输出结果。
Invoke-Command -ComputerName 目标计算机名称 -ScriptBlock {Start-Process -FilePath "7za.exe" -ArgumentList "参数"}
其中,"目标计算机名称"是指要远程执行命令的计算机的名称或IP地址。"参数"是指7za.exe的命令行参数,可以根据需要进行设置。
例如,要在目标计算机上解压缩名为"archive.zip"的压缩文件到指定目录,可以使用以下命令:
Invoke-Command -ComputerName 目标计算机名称 -ScriptBlock {Start-Process -FilePath "7za.exe" -ArgumentList "x C:\path\to\archive.zip -oC:\path\to\extract"}
这将在目标计算机上执行7za.exe,并将"archive.zip"解压缩到指定目录。
以上是通过Powershell Remoting运行7za.exe的步骤。通过使用Powershell Remoting,可以方便地在远程计算机上执行各种命令和脚本,实现远程管理和操作的需求。
关于Powershell Remoting的更多信息,可以参考腾讯云的产品介绍页面:Powershell Remoting。
领取专属 10元无门槛券
手把手带您无忧上云